It was at this club that Pearl Jam played their first official show on October 22, 1990. After only five days of rehearsal, the newly formed band got the chance to open for Alice in Chains. The band's original name was Mookie Blaylock, a tribute to Jeff Ament and Eddie Vedder's favorite basketball player. The crowd started small but grew throughout the night, ending with Soundgarden's Chris Cornell and Matt Cameron joining the stage for a Temple of the Dog appearance. The set included songs that would appear on the album Ten the following year. The club also hosted Soundgarden, Alice in Chains, and Mudhoney regularly throughout the 90s. It closed in April 1999 and reopened under new management as Graceland, and later as El Corazón. In 2019, a demolition request for the building became public, but the owner partnered with the developer to keep the club operating on site, even with the construction of new developments around it.
